What Does Trump’s Election Win Mean for AI?
Likely Repeal of Biden’s Executive Order on AI
In October 2023, President Joe Biden passed an Executive Order on AI that established new standards for AI safety and security. The Executive Order put forth an effort to protect Americans’ privacy, advance equity and civil rights, and support workers while promoting innovation and competition, advancing American leadership abroad, and ensuring responsible government use of AI. Trump promised to repeal this Executive Order on a campaign trail in December 2023 and recently reaffirmed this position in July. Speculation is that Trump will likely change the left-leaning section of the order focused on inequality and discrimination while strengthening the sections on national security.
AI Race Against China
Trump’s previous comments indicate that maintaining the U.S.’s lead in AI development over China will be a priority. This may mean decreasing regulations to accelerate AI research and development. In particular, the export of semiconductor chips is a leading issue, and it seems like Trump will try to further restrict China’s access to advanced semiconductors.

Klara and the Sun
by Kazuo Ishiguro
Klara and the Sun is set in near future United States, a place riven by tribal loyalties and fascist political movements where technology has rendered many as “postemployed.” Klara is a Solar Powered AF (artificial friend) who observes the passerby from her place in the store where she is on sale. Until one day, she is chosen by Josie, and her circumstances change forever… |
Klara and the sun explores themes of love, loyalty, and loneliness through the eyes of an android and, according to an NPR review, “is a masterpiece about life, love and mortality.” |


The Inevitable
by Kevin Kelly
Kevin Kelly provides an optimistic road map for the future, showing how the coming changes in our lives—from virtual reality in the home to an on-demand economy to artificial intelligence embedded in everything we manufacture—can be understood as the result of a few long-term, accelerating forces. Kelly both describes these deep trends—interacting, cognifying, flowing, screening, accessing, sharing, filtering, remixing, tracking, and questioning—and demonstrates how they overlap and are codependent on one another. |
These larger forces will completely revolutionize the way we buy, work, learn, and communicate with each other. By understanding and embracing them, says Kelly, it will be easier for us to remain on top of the coming wave of changes and to arrange our day-to-day relationships with technology in ways that bring forth maximum benefits. |

Talk to Books is an AI tool developed by Google that provides an innovative way to explore books. Created as a part of Google’s Natural Language Understanding research, the tool uses advanced natural language processing techniques to enable interactive conversations with a vast database of books. As one of the best free AI websites, Talk to Books is free to use. All you have to do is type your query or question into the search bar, and the tool will automatically generate a list of relevant book excerpts — complete with source and publication information. |


Midjourney is a powerful AI website used for image creation. With text-to-image AI, users can instantly generate stunning digital art and images. All you have to do is enter a text description, and Midjourney will generate a series of images based on your specific text prompts. Midjourney offers several subscription tiers, which include access to the Midjourney member gallery, the website’s official Discord, commercial usage terms, and more. Prices range from $10/month for basic subscriptions to $120/month for the platform’s Mega Plan. |
